A student who wants to have a career in obstetrics may study midwifery during his or her higher education. Midwifery looks at reproductive health, pregnancy, child birth and postpartum care to give students the tools needed to succeed professionally.

A Master of Science is a graduate degree that can be obtained by students who have first completed a bachelor’s program in a similar field. An MSc typically takes about two years of full-time study to earn.
